The problem in KL now is:

WE HAVE RICH INVESTORS, BUT VERY FEW RICH TENANTS.

Properties can be sold, developers clean hand. But we need to encourage those local people (especially those from outstation) to rent and willing to pay if they cannot really afford a home afterall.

Malaysian tenants always bargain bargain to max. And many just don't want to pay on home, but rather spend big on cars.
